Both Durban and Cape Town are in South Africa, but it is far quicker to fly between the two instead of driving. You can get flights from Durban to Cape Town through Mango Airlines, Kulula, British Airways Comair and Safair Express. All of these airlines offer nonstop flights. Mango and Kulula tend to have the most frequent cheap flights from Durban to Cape Town. Remember that prices can always vary depending on the time of your flight. Flights are available every day of the week, but not all airlines will have a flight every day.

Since it is a local flight, you only need to arrive about an hour before your flight. International travellers should bring their passports and any other documents required for entry into South Africa on their flights. South African citizens can fly with just their government-issued IDs.

When going from Durban to Cape Town, you'll have plenty of conveniences available at the airports. There are many jewellery, clothing, art and duty-free shopping options in Durban Airport (DUR). Durban also has several food and drink shops. When you get to Cape Town International Airport (CPT), the arrivals terminals are within walking distance of all airport areas. Cape Town's arrival area has a post office and a money changing desk for convenience.

What You Need to Know About Arriving in Cape Town

Keep in mind that Cape Town is slightly chillier than Durban. Make sure to pack a jacket during winter or autumn because it can drop to 7 °C. In summer and spring, Cape Town has less rainfall, so you may not need to bring a raincoat. Cape Town is more westernised than Durban, so more amenities will be available both at the airport and throughout the city. Fortunately, there is no time difference, so you do not need to worry about jet lag when travelling from Durban to Cape Town.

How to Get Around Cape Town

Cape Town is a little more expensive than Durban, so be prepared for higher taxi costs. You should expect to spend a little extra when booking a taxi from the airport. Those used to the cheaper costs in Durban will appreciate the affordable fees of the airport bus. The convenient location of Cape Town Airport puts it just 20 minutes away from the city centre.
